CIVIC EDUCATION LESSON PLAN

TEACHER’S NAME :
Week: 29 Day : Wednesday Date: 28 August, 2019
Time : 11.15 am – 12.15 pm Class : 2 Dedikasi Subject : ENGLISH LANGUAGE
Theme: World of Knowledge Topic: My School, My Home
Core value: Responsibility
Skills Main: Reading Complementary: Language Arts
Content Standard: 3.2 -Understand a variety of linear 5.3-Express an imaginative response
and non-linear print and digital to literary texts
texts by using appropriate reading
strategies
Learning 3.2.1 Understand the main idea of 5.3.1 Other imaginative responses as
standard: very simple phrases and sentences appropriate.
By the end of the lesson most students will be able to:
Knowledge: explain the importance of taking care of the school
Objectives
environment.
(Civic Literacy)
Socioemotional: show pride over school cleanliness.
Action: take care and maintain cleanliness of the school.
Teaching aids Flashcards, bunting template, plastic bags
CCE : Values HOTS: Application
Differentiation Strategies: Time 21 CL : Station based activity
LEARNING OUTLINES:
 Students talk about the school.
Pre Lesson  Students state some information about the school (school name,
address, etc)
 Students discuss in their group on how to keep the school clean.
Activity 1  Representatives from each group write their group suggestions on
the white board.
 Teacher sets stations and put a flashcard at each station.
 Students visit each station and complete the table in the bunting
Activity 2 template.
 Students colour and decorate their buntings.
 Teacher hangs the buntings at the back of the class.
 Teacher provides each group with a small plastic bag.
Activity 3  In ten minutes, students walk around the classroom/school/block
and collect the rubbish. The group that fills their bag the fastest wins.
